Image-Based Automation System for Sorting Plastic Bottle Caps Using PLC and SCADA
Hüseyin Altınkaya, Abdulkarem Moftah Amar Mohamed
Abstract
Automation and robotics are rapidly developing today. Recently, image processing and situation analysis have started to constitute an important part of industrial automation processes. In this study, sorting (categorization) of plastic bottle caps by their colors and geometric shapes was achieved based on image processing. The prototype used for this consisted of a conveyor belt, a camera, an Arduino card, a robotic arm and a PLC. Control over the system is achieved via PLC (Programmable Logic Controller), SCADA (Supervisory Control and Data Acquisition) and the Arduino card. Integrity and color of the caps are detected on the prototype with the method of image processing. The C# programming language was used for this. The caps are grabbed by the robotic arm and stacked based on their geometric shapes and colors. The system can be monitored and controlled on the SCADA screen. While the prototype may be used as an RD tool for industrial automation processes, it may also be used as education material for schools.
